在今天的軟件開發(fā)行業(yè)中,代碼復(fù)制粘貼已成為一種全球性的現(xiàn)象。雖然這種方式可以節(jié)省時(shí)間,但它也可能會給您帶來致命的后果。在本文中,我們將討論如何規(guī)避代碼復(fù)制粘貼的常見問題。
復(fù)制粘貼的代碼往往缺乏可讀性和易于維護(hù)性。您的程序員可能需要花費(fèi)大量時(shí)間來閱讀和理解已復(fù)制的代碼,從而導(dǎo)致項(xiàng)目進(jìn)度的延誤,并在日后需要進(jìn)行維護(hù)和修改時(shí)產(chǎn)生更多的麻煩。此外,當(dāng)您在不同的代碼段之間復(fù)制粘貼時(shí),如果沒有專業(yè)的代碼管理工具,您將會面臨代碼版本控制的問題。
為了避免以上問題,您應(yīng)該將相關(guān)的代碼片段組合成函數(shù)或模塊,并在需要時(shí)引用。這有助于提高代碼的可讀性和可維護(hù)性,并將您的代碼庫組織得更好,以便更輕松地進(jìn)行版本控制和管理。如果您沒有專業(yè)的代碼管理工具,現(xiàn)在是時(shí)候考慮使用一些常用的版本控制工具,如Git和SVN等來幫助您管理代碼。
復(fù)制粘貼代碼的一個(gè)主要問題是可能違反法律和道德規(guī)范。如果您復(fù)制了版權(quán)受保護(hù)的代碼,則您可能會面臨版權(quán)侵犯的指控。此外,如果您是一名專業(yè)的程序員,則您需要嚴(yán)格遵守各種職業(yè)道德規(guī)范。從這個(gè)角度來看,盜用他人的代碼顯然是不被允許的,甚至可以被視為不道德或非法的行為。
為了避免以上問題,您應(yīng)該遵守具體的法律和道德規(guī)范。這意味著,您應(yīng)該僅復(fù)制那些沒有版權(quán)侵犯問題的代碼,并且應(yīng)該在必要時(shí)獲得授權(quán)。如果您在編寫自己的代碼時(shí)遇到了具有版權(quán)保護(hù)的代碼段,您可以考慮了解如何以合法和道德的方式使用這些代碼。需要注意的是,您應(yīng)該始終尊重他人的知識產(chǎn)權(quán),以免遭受法律或道德方面的責(zé)任。
復(fù)制粘貼代碼的最后一個(gè)問題是可能會導(dǎo)致錯誤和危險(xiǎn)。如果您沒有完全理解您復(fù)制的代碼的含義和功能,那么就很容易在自己的程序中引入漏洞和錯誤。此外,如果您從未測試過復(fù)制的代碼或未對其進(jìn)行充分的安全性分析,則可能會遭受嚴(yán)重的安全攻擊。
為了確保代碼的安全性和可靠性,您應(yīng)該在將復(fù)制的代碼放入您自己的程序之前,對其進(jìn)行充分的測試和驗(yàn)證。您應(yīng)該了解復(fù)制代碼的含義和功能,并確保它不會引入漏洞或錯誤。如果您不確定復(fù)制的代碼是否安全,請務(wù)必進(jìn)行安全性分析或測試,以確保您的程序不會受到任何攻擊或威脅。
總之,代碼復(fù)制粘貼在軟件開發(fā)中是一個(gè)常見的行為,但也可能會產(chǎn)生多種問題。為了避免這些問題,我們應(yīng)該盡可能遵循最佳實(shí)踐,促進(jìn)代碼的可讀性、可維護(hù)性、安全性和可靠性。
下一篇:北京兆龍飯店屬于國家還是個(gè)人(北京兆龍飯店——國有還是私有?) 下一篇 【方向鍵 ( → )下一篇】
上一篇:契丹文字與漢字對照表(契丹文字與漢字的對照表) 上一篇 【方向鍵 ( ← )上一篇】
快搜